• RICHFIELD 2, COOPER 1 (OT): Junior forward Alyson Niesen scored with 2 minutes, 2 seconds remaining in overtime, lifting the Spartans over the Hawks. Senior forward Miranda Matuke, who assisted on the game-winning goal, scored the Spartans’ first goal.
• LAKEVILLE NORTH 3, EASTVIEW 1: Christi Vetter scored two of the Panthers’ three second-period goals in their victory over the Lightning. Her final goal came as time ran out at the end of the period.
• MOUND-WESTONKA 9, VISITATION 2: Senior Taylor Kuehl had five goals and three assists, leading the White Hawks to an easy win. They led 8-1 after the second period.
• NORTHFIELD 1, NEW PRAGUE 1 (OT): Becca Schultz scored 4 minutes, 9 seconds into the third period, giving the Raiders an overtime tie with the Trojans in the Missota Conference
• HOLY ANGELS 1, RED WING 1 (OT): Staying in the same conference, the Stars waited just a little longer to score their equalizer against the Wingers. Claire Coulter scored with 7 minutes, 50 seconds remaining for Holy Angels
• WAYZATA 4, TOTINO-GRACE 2: The Trojans scored the final three goals, two in the third period, rallying to beat the Eagles. Junior Taylor Kramer’s goal with 3 minutes, 59 seconds left broke a 2-2 tie.
• BLAKE 9, MINNEHAHA ACADEMY 1: Sophomore forward Dani Cameranesi had a hat trick and two assists, leading the Bears past the Redhawks. Blake outshot Minnehaha Academy 52-8.
